5901 SANTA MONICA BLVD LOS ANGELES, CA 90038 Get Directions
5901 SANTA MONICA BLVD LOS ANGELES, CA 90038 Get Directions
Since 2010, Window Tints Southern California, Inc. has been providing Glass And Glazing Work from Los Angeles. Window Tints Southern California, Inc. is incorporated in California.
© Dun & Bradstreet, Inc. 2024. All rights reserved.
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.